We are seeking a skilled and dedicated Floor Technician to join our team. As a Floor Technician, you will play a crucial role in maintaining the appearance and cleanliness of floors in both commercial and medical building settings. Your attention to detail and expertise in floor care will directly impact the comfort and satisfaction of building occupants and visitors.

Responsibilities
  • Perform routine floor cleaning, including sweeping, mopping, vacuuming, and buffing, to ensure floors are free from debris and maintain a polished appearance.
  • Utilize appropriate cleaning agents and equipment to address stains, spills, and other floor-related issues promptly and effectively.
  • Strive to uphold the highest standards of cleanliness and sanitation, especially in medical building settings, where infection control and hygiene are of utmost importance.
  • Operate and maintain floor care equipment, such as scrubbers, buffers, and extractors, ensuring they are in proper working condition.
  • Collaborate with the maintenance team to identify and report any maintenance or repair needs related to flooring or other building elements.
  • Assist in moving furniture and equipment as needed for floor cleaning and maintenance activities.
  • Communicate professionally with building occupants and visitors, addressing any concerns or inquiries related to floor cleanliness.
  • Maintain inventory of cleaning supplies and equipment, reporting shortages and assisting in restocking as necessary.
  • Adhere to all safety guidelines and company policies while performing job duties.
  • Other tasks and projects requested by the customer and/or Advanced Building Maintenance, Inc. team.
Qualifications
  • Previous experience in floor care, janitorial, or custodial roles preferred.
  • Valid Driver's License to use company vehicles.
  • Knowledge of different types of flooring materials and appropriate cleaning methods for each.
  • Familiarity with using and maintaining floor care equipment, such as scrubbers, buffers, and wet vacuums.
  • Strong attention to detail and the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
  • Excellent time management skills to ensure efficient completion of tasks within designated time frames.
  • Ability to follow instructions, guidelines, and safety protocols effectively.
  • Flexibility to work during non-standard hours, including evenings and weekends, as needed.
  • Physical ability to lift and move heavy equipment, furniture, and supplies.
